Output 3daed541576df7093283437890f51683456962c13d7bebf89f6930a44154ffa5:0

value
2815398233
script pubkey
OP_0 OP_PUSHBYTES_20 819ba105a9c3647921a48c299420dcda6f227517
address
tb1qsxd6zpdfcdj8jgdy3s5eggxumfhjyagha6ckqc
transaction
3daed541576df7093283437890f51683456962c13d7bebf89f6930a44154ffa5
confirmations
113610
spent
true